首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用CMake查找本地目录库

CMake是一个跨平台的开源构建工具,它可以用于自动化构建、测试和打包C++代码。使用CMake查找本地目录库是指在CMake项目中引用并使用本地已经存在的库文件。

在CMake中,可以通过以下步骤来查找本地目录库:

  1. 设置CMakeLists.txt文件:在项目的根目录下创建一个CMakeLists.txt文件,并在其中添加以下内容:
代码语言:txt
复制
cmake_minimum_required(VERSION 3.0)
project(YourProjectName)

# 设置库文件的搜索路径
set(CMAKE_PREFIX_PATH "/path/to/library")

# 添加可执行文件
add_executable(YourExecutable main.cpp)

# 添加链接库
target_link_libraries(YourExecutable YourLibrary)
  1. 设置库文件搜索路径:使用set(CMAKE_PREFIX_PATH "/path/to/library")命令来设置库文件的搜索路径。将/path/to/library替换为实际的库文件所在的目录路径。
  2. 添加可执行文件:使用add_executable(YourExecutable main.cpp)命令来添加可执行文件。将YourExecutable替换为实际的可执行文件名,main.cpp替换为实际的源代码文件。
  3. 添加链接库:使用target_link_libraries(YourExecutable YourLibrary)命令来添加链接库。将YourExecutable替换为实际的可执行文件名,YourLibrary替换为实际的库文件名。

完成以上步骤后,CMake会在指定的库文件搜索路径中查找并链接对应的库文件。这样,在项目中就可以使用该本地目录库了。

对于CMake的更多详细用法和配置选项,可以参考腾讯云的CMake产品文档:CMake产品介绍

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券